- SERVICE PROVIDER
Archived: Otima Health Limited
This is an organisation that runs the health and social care services we inspect
Registration details
The provider ID for Otima Health Limited is 1-125892825. These are the registration details of the provider Otima Health Limited. They set out what services Otima Health Limited can legally provide, where they can provide them and who is responsible for them.